Interior Architect/Architect/Designer for Office Design
The Real Estate and Services department is responsible for providing the infrastructure for a modern working environment that meets the requirements of our Munich Re employees and the associated services.
We are looking for you to join our highly motivated workplace solutions team to develop design standards for the workplace environment. Our team works globally and we are looking to establish best practices across the network of sites to create attractive, sustainable and functional workplaces in line with our corporate identity. Your role will be to support the creation of a corporate design standard for offices that is sufficiently flexible and practical to be applied throughout the entire International Organisation. Your diverse tasks will be on design-related topics, the management and implementation of spatial concepts and strategic space layout planning. The close networking and mutual support with neighbouring departments and units (from IT, Purchasing, Communications, Occupational Health and Safety, the Works Council and others) offer you a wide range of activities and innovative projects.
Your job
- Developing an approach to the global-local interface with regard to cultural, legal and functional standards
- Creating specifications for the design and furnishing of office spaces
- Participating in the development of worldwide standards for workplaces in the company
- Establishing a best practice of internal and external references
- Offering consultation and workshops for the application of the developed specifications in projects
- Developing and continuously modifying the furnishing module catalogue
- Coordinating and cooperating with all stakeholders involved in workplace design (e.g. user representatives, occupational safety, works council, purchasing, IT)
- Preparation and presentation of decision documents
- Planning office space and space allocation in dialogue with users
- Cooperating with and managing subcontractors
- Supporting and implementing change management measures
- Independently executing (project management) implementation projects (office concepts and design)
